By the Numbers: Pelosi’s hubby tackled by football investment

$5 million: Amount that Paul Pelosi, the wealthy husband of House Minority Leader Nancy Pelosi, D-Calif., lost in 2010 on the the former California Redwoods of the United Football League. According to the annual financial disclosure forms released Wednesday, Paul reported losing between $1 million and $5 million on the California Redwoods — which he renamed the Sacramento Mountain Lions last year — a hit that he took despite pouring additional funds into the team.
